Glucose Test

I had to take the 3 hour glucose sugar test since I failed the first one. :( It's a routine test for pregnancy because it will detect gestational diabetes. The 1 hour test is a breeze, but the 3 hour is rough. First you must fast for 12 hours, get your blood drawn, drink a yucky, syrupy, sugary drink, and then get your blood drawn 3 more times in 3 hours(also without eating or drinking). So altogether 15 hours without food, that's a LONG time for a pregnant girl. Anyway... I PASSED!! Praise God, since many of you know to change my diet would be almost impossible.
